Mytilini, Lesbos vs Baie Comeau, Qc Climate & Distance Between

Canada flag
  • The distance between Mytilini, Lesbos, Greece and Baie Comeau, Qc, Canada is approximately 9,690 km or 6,021 mi.
  • To reach Mytilini, Lesbos in this distance one would set out from Baie Comeau, Qc bearing 24.3°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Mytilini, Lesbos bearing 159.8° or SSE .
  • Mytilini, Lesbos has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a) whereas Baie Comeau, Qc has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
  • Mytilini, Lesbos is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ome whereas Baie Comeau, Qc is in or near the boreal rain forest biome.
  • The annual average temperature is 16.3 °C (29.3°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 12.6 °C (22.7°F) less in Mytilini, Lesbos.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ly continental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 256.9 mm (10.1 in) less which is equivalent to 256.9 l/m² (6.3 US gal/ft²) or 2,569,000 l/ha (274,643 US gal/ac) less. About 3/4 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 10.2° higher in Mytilini, Lesbos than in Baie Comeau, Qc.
